Orléans, France based synthwave producer Introspect has released a cover of Killing Joke's famous song 'Love Like Blood' featuring synthpop artist Enlia. Introspect has long respected Killing Joke and considers the song one of his post-punk favorites. He brought a mix of upbeat and driving synthwave and Enlia's dream, ethereal vocals to the table for the cover. You can grab the single HERE and you can stream it directly below:



With the rise of synthwave music, there’s been a huge 80s revival but it seems to me that post-punk and goth rock from the 80s didn’t really benefit from it, and I think that’s too bad. So I wanted to pay tribute to one of my favorite bands. -Introspect
